《《員工信息管理系統(tǒng)》概要設(shè)計說明書資料》由會員分享,可在線閱讀,更多相關(guān)《《員工信息管理系統(tǒng)》概要設(shè)計說明書資料(8頁珍藏版)》請在裝配圖網(wǎng)上搜索。
1、精選優(yōu)質(zhì)文檔-----傾情為你奉上
《員工信息管理系統(tǒng)概要設(shè)計說明書》
一、引言
1.1編寫目的
根據(jù)《員工信息管理系統(tǒng)需求規(guī)格說明書》,在仔細考慮討論之后,我們又進一步對《員工信息管理系統(tǒng)》軟件的功能劃分、數(shù)據(jù)結(jié)構(gòu)、軟件總體結(jié)構(gòu)有了進一步的認識。我們把討論的結(jié)果記錄下來,作為概要設(shè)計說明書,并作為進一步詳細設(shè)計軟件的基礎(chǔ)。
1.2項目背景
利用先進的管理手段,提高人事信息的管理水平,是每一現(xiàn)代公司所面臨的重要課題。為了解決這一重要課題,就必須有一套科學,高效,嚴密,實用的人事信息管理系統(tǒng)?,F(xiàn)代公司的人事信息管理都是在計算機上實現(xiàn)的,采用現(xiàn)代計算機管理系統(tǒng)來進行管理,提供規(guī)范,
2、統(tǒng)一的服務(wù),它在管理系統(tǒng)中的應(yīng)用不僅可以簡化,規(guī)范各機構(gòu)的日常操作,而且可以使企業(yè)人事信息管理更加方便,簡單,快捷,清晰,從而減輕工作人員的勞動強度,減少企業(yè)的財政消耗。
1.3定義
SQL Server:所用的數(shù)據(jù)庫管理系統(tǒng)
VS 2010:所用的開發(fā)軟件
二、任務(wù)概述
2.1目標
具體而言,影院售票系統(tǒng)需要實現(xiàn)以下的目標:
(1)能夠?qū)T工信息進行自定義查詢。
(2)能夠?qū)崿F(xiàn)管理員的注冊與登錄。
(3)能夠?qū)T工的信息進行添加、刪除、修改等操作
(4)能夠進行管理員登陸注銷
2.2運行環(huán)境
Intel486以上系列、AMD K6 以上系列等PC臺式機和便攜式
3、電腦;
運行時占用內(nèi)存:≤1MB;
所需硬盤空間:≤5MB;
軟件平臺:中文Windows95/98/NT 4.0或更高版本并裝有JAVA虛擬機的操作系統(tǒng);
2.3條件與限制
比較簡單,不能實現(xiàn)完善和全面的功能。還不能進行更好的管理。對于一些突發(fā)事件無法處理,以及特殊要求服務(wù)無法實現(xiàn)。
三、接口設(shè)計
3.1用戶接口
本產(chǎn)品的用戶一般需要通過網(wǎng)頁進行操作,進入主界面后點擊相應(yīng)的按鈕,分別進入相對應(yīng)的界面(如:登錄界面、注冊界面)。
登錄界面:
用戶名輸入框:輸入管理員用戶名
密碼輸入框:輸入管理員密碼
登錄按鈕:登錄
取消按鈕:取消
查詢員工信息界面:
4、
單選按鈕:選擇查詢類別
添加員工輸入文本框:錄入員工信息
注冊界面:
用戶名輸入框:注冊輸入用戶名
密碼:輸入用戶密碼
確認密碼:確認用戶密碼
3.2外部接口
1.軟件接口:
通過SQL Sever數(shù)據(jù)庫進行連接
2.硬件接口:
使用鼠標、鍵盤、打印機、掃描儀
3.3內(nèi)部接口
通過面向?qū)ο笳Z言設(shè)計類,在public中實現(xiàn)調(diào)用,類間實現(xiàn)嚴格封裝。模塊間采用數(shù)據(jù)耦合方式,通過參數(shù)表傳達數(shù)據(jù),交換信息。
四、總體設(shè)計
4.1處理流程
啟動系統(tǒng)
管理員登陸
管理員注冊
員工信息查詢
按員工ID查詢
全部查詢
按性別查詢
員工信息管理
修改
刪除
5、添加
保存
注銷登陸
4.2類圖
4.3用例圖
頂層用例圖
二層用例圖
4.4各模塊數(shù)據(jù)流圖
頂層數(shù)據(jù)流圖
注冊
查詢 添加
編輯
刪除
4.5E-R圖
員工
姓名
性別
編號
年齡
職務(wù)
入職時間
管理員
密碼
賬號
4.6總體結(jié)構(gòu)和模塊外部設(shè)計
4.6.1總體結(jié)構(gòu)設(shè)計
員工信息管理系統(tǒng)
管理員注冊模塊
管理員登陸模塊
員工信息檢索模塊
員工信息管
6、理模塊
4.6.2模塊外部設(shè)計
1.登陸模塊:
輸入:管理員賬號、密碼
輸出:登陸完成界面
2.注冊模塊:
輸入:管理員賬號、密碼、確認密碼
輸出:新管理員生成
3.員工信息查詢模塊:
輸入:查詢條件
輸出:查詢結(jié)果
4. 員工信息管理模塊:
輸入:添加、刪除、修改操作
輸出:更新后的信息
五、數(shù)據(jù)結(jié)構(gòu)設(shè)計
5.1 邏輯結(jié)構(gòu)設(shè)計
管理員信息:
管理員的數(shù)據(jù)結(jié)構(gòu)如下:
管理員賬號(manageID)(key) 字符串
管理員密碼(managePassword) 字符串
員工信息:
員工信息的數(shù)據(jù)結(jié)構(gòu)如下:
7、
員工編號(StaffID) (key) 整形
員工名稱(StaffName) 字符串
員工性別(StaffSex) 字符串
員工年齡(StaffAge) 字符串
員工職務(wù)(StaffJob) 字符串
員工入職時間(StaffTime) 時間
5.2 物理結(jié)構(gòu)設(shè)計
采用鏈表結(jié)構(gòu)
六、運行設(shè)計
6.1 運行模塊的組合
程序啟動后,進入主界面,用戶的單擊按鈕事件調(diào)用各下層模塊,進入對應(yīng)的子界面,同樣由用戶的輸入觸發(fā)這些模塊調(diào)用其下層模塊,完成相應(yīng)操作
6.2 運行控制
本軟件控制流程:主程序運行,等待用戶的輸入,根據(jù)
8、用戶的輸入調(diào)用各子模塊
6.3 運行時間
無規(guī)定
七、出錯處理
7.1出錯輸出信息
根據(jù)不同的出錯情況給出不同的出錯信息,一般用對話框給出。
7.2出錯處理對策
對一般錯誤,給用戶提示信息,讓用戶重新輸入或退出。
八、安全保密設(shè)計
為不同職工設(shè)置不同的工號及密碼,只有匹配了可以進入相應(yīng)的界面管理,規(guī)定不同職工的權(quán)限。
九、維護設(shè)計
由于此項目比較小,除了嚴格按照軟件工程的科學方法開發(fā)軟件、認真建立文檔、編碼階段寫詳細的注釋外,沒有特殊的維護設(shè)計。
十、參考資料
(1)張俊蘭等?!盾浖こ獭肺靼搽娮涌萍即髮W出版社,2003年8月。
(2)薩師煊等?!稊?shù)據(jù)庫系統(tǒng)概論(第三版)》高等教育出版社,2000年。
(3)郝興偉。《Web開發(fā)技術(shù)》清華大學出版社,2004年。
專心---專注---專業(yè)